Exploring Fully Synthetic Engine Oil: The Ultimate Guide

Fully synthetic engine fluid has become a commonplace choice for modern vehicles, but what exactly defines it from conventional or blend options? This advanced mixture is created through a complex process, utilizing carefully crafted base fluids and performance additives. Unlike conventional petroleum-based oils, fully synthetic oils are created to provide superior efficiency, including exceptional resistance to degradation at high temperatures and improved low-temperature flow characteristics. This results in reduced engine wear, improved fuel consumption, and potentially longer intervals between oil replacements. Ultimately, choosing fully synthetic oil can significantly contribute to the durability of your engine.

Comprehending Synthetic Engine Oil Ratings

Understanding fully synthetic engine oil classifications can feel daunting, but it's essential for ensuring your vehicle's efficiency. The system, largely based on the American Automotive Engineers standard, uses a combination of viscosity figures and a letter indicating the oil type. For instance, a 5W-30 signifies a low-viscosity oil – the "5W" represents its flow at cold temperatures – and a higher viscosity at operating temperature, shown by the "30". Various letters like "X" can also detail the oil’s characteristics. Consider that latest engines often require oils that meet specific manufacturer specifications, so always consult your owner's manual for the advised oil rating to circumvent potential engine issues. In addition, remember that full synthetic oils generally offer enhanced protection compared to conventional oils, particularly in extreme temperatures.

Choosing the Right Synthetic Engine Oil for Your Car

Modern engines demand specialized lubrication to operate efficiently and reliably. Switching to synthetic engine oil can offer considerable benefits, including improved protection against wear, lowered engine friction, and arguably extended oil drainage intervals. However, not all synthetic oils are created the same. It’s vital to carefully consult your owner's manual to ascertain the advised viscosity grade – often expressed as something like 5W-30 or 10W-40. Ignoring this recommendation could lead to poor engine operation. Furthermore, some manufacturers have unique oil specifications; look for those mentioned on the oil bottle or in your auto's manual. Exploring Full 5W30 vs. Regular Oil

Switching to a full 5W30 motor oil offers a considerable advantage over regular oil, particularly for modern vehicles. Full oils are formulated with a more intricate chemical design, resulting in superior performance. They typically provide dramatically improved defense against engine wear, especially under demanding conditions such as elevated temperatures or hauling heavy loads. Furthermore, premium oils generally offer enhanced fuel efficiency, extend oil drain intervals, and resist failure at a much higher rate than their conventional counterparts. This can ultimately lead to fewer repair expenses and a longer longevity for your powerplant.
